About this programme

Overview

The Environment, Sustainability, and Global Health MSc program at the University of East London equips students with the essential skills to link environmental changes with public health outcomes. Through a blend of research-driven education and practical learning experiences, you will gain expertise in environmental assessment, sustainability policy, and data-informed decision-making.

The course offers flexibility, allowing you to complete your MSc through either a dissertation or a placement portfolio, with opportunities for additional short-term or one-year placements available.

What you'll study

The MSc program is structured around core modules designed to deepen your understanding of environmental sustainability and its impact on global health, culminating in an independent project. Students are encouraged to choose optional modules that align with their career aspirations.

  • Trends in Planetary Health
  • Global Sustainability & Circular Economy
  • Applied Research Design & Methodology
  • Environmental Assessment and Quality Control
  • Environmental Economics and Policy
  • Environmental Epidemiology
  • Research Dissertation or Placement Portfolio

Final project: You can choose between a dissertation route, focusing on independent research, or a placement portfolio route that emphasizes applied learning connected to a relevant professional context.

Entry requirements

To be considered for this program, applicants typically need to have achieved an Upper Second Class degree or its equivalent. For specific grading criteria and further details, please refer to the university's official guidelines.

Career prospects

Graduates of the Environment, Sustainability, and Global Health MSc program are well-equipped to pursue diverse career paths in sectors such as public health, environmental policy, sustainability consulting, and research. The skills acquired during the course prepare you for impactful roles addressing some of the most pressing global challenges related to health and the environment.
